Wondrous treasures are to be had by he (or she) who creates a Philosopher's Stone! Info: Players can learn about the Trick or Transmutation event by speaking to the Alchemist's Servitor. The Alchemist's Chest Key drops during specific event drop times. The times and dates are detailed below under the Event Schedule info. Once players have obtained an Alchemist's Chest Key, they can open one of the Alchemist's Chests that are situated around the Alchemist's Servitor. The Alchemist's Chests contain the items required to create a Philosopher's Stone. Players must have all required Philosopher's Stone creation items and they must register the appropriate Transmutation Circle Recipe to their General Recipe Book in order to create the corresponding Philosopher's Stone. Once players have created Philosopher's Stones, they can double-click the stones to receive random event rewards. The rewards vary depending on what color Philosopher's Stone you're using.
